Amenities for Caravans and Tents

All our pitches are double hard standing, all weather pitches, suitable for awnings. Fully serviced with electric, water and grey waste hook-up, we offer three different size pitches.

Smaller caravans / motor homes can choose any size pitch, but if you have a twin axle type caravan you need to book a 11m pitch.  Medium size units can choose either 10m or 11m pitches.

9m pitches – Great for smaller caravans / motor homes.  Small porch awnings only.  These are our smallest pitches in size, with less space surrounding the pitch.  Being fully serviced they offer great value for money and are therefore very popular, but if you want to use anything other than a small porch type awning you need to chose a larger pitch.

10m pitches - These are fully serviced pitches ideal for small or medium size units with full awnings. Not suitable for twin axle caravans or large motor homes.

11m pitches – Fully serviced, suitable for small, medium and large units with full awnings, including twin axle caravans and tag axle motor homes.

Our Pitch Fee - includes 2 adults, free showers, hot water, awning, hard standing, water hook-up, grey waste hook-up, electric hook-up to each pitch (guests to supply their own equipment).

ACCESS STATEMENT

Moor View is a touring park and we welcome adult visitors (over the age of 18) with their own caravans, motor homes and tents.

General Description:

Moor View Touring Park is an adult only site and is therefore suitable for relaxing in peaceful surroundings. The site is easily accessible from the A38 Devon Expressway.  The road from the A38 is a ‘B Road’ with some narrow stretches; we use this road along with Broad Park - Caravan Club Site and California Cross – Camping & Caravanning Club Site.

General Safety Information:

We take the safety of our customers very seriously and therefore there is a 5 mph speed limit throughout the site.  On booking in, each guest is provided with a ‘useful information sheet’ and a park layout plan, with emergency contact details and grid reference. The park has good coverage on most mobile networks and TV reception is generally good.

Roadways:

The roadways around the park are topped with 20mm clean local stone they are generally well compacted but some areas may be more loose than others.  Guests who have used mobility scooters have not reported that they have posed any difficulties.  There is a gentle slope up the park from the reception and facilities building.

Park Lighting:

At night the area around reception and the toilet block is well lit and low level general lighting is provided around the rest of the park, but is kept to a minimum to minimize light pollution.

Pitch Information:

  • The pitches on the main park are serviced pitches to include facilities for water hook-up, grey waste hook-up, electric hook-up and double hard standings for caravan / motorhome and awning.  We offer three different size pitches 9m, 10m and 11m.  All of the pitches have parking on the pitch for your convenience.
  • We have two grass pitches both of these have electric hook-up.
  • The camping field does not have hook-up facilities; it is an open slightly sloping grass field.

If you would prefer a pitch close to the toilets and showers please let us know when booking and we will do our best to meet your request.

Toilets and Showers:

We have separate gents and ladies heated toilets and showers that are open 24hrs a day.  To enter the facilities there is a door that opens inwards with a step over the door frame of about 60mm.  The floor is level once inside the toilets and showers, however there is a step into each show cubicle of about 150mm.  There are grab rails for stepping into the showers.  Each shower cubicle has a plastic chair in the ‘dry area’.

The ladies showers are next to the ladies toilets and there is a large shower cubicle in this facility that is large enough to allow a companion assistant if necessary.
Reception and Small Shop:

We have a small shop on site that sells milk, eggs, and meat.  There is a Spar Mini-Supermarket 800 meters which is part of a BP Fuel Station to the east of the park open 6.00am – 9.00pm in the winter and 10.00pm in the main season.

Dogs:

Dogs and Assistance Dogs are welcome on the park and there is a designated dog walking area at the bottom of the park.

Access to the Local Area:

  • Taxi - There are a number of local taxi companies for which we can provide details.
  • Buses - There is a regular bus service in Modbury 2 ½ miles to the west, which connects to other local further bus services covering the South Hams and into Plymouth.
  • Railway – The nearest railway station is Ivybridge about 15 minutes away, there are also railway stations at Totnes (20 minutes) and Plymouth (35 minutes).
